Jean
Peacock had
her first one woman exhibition at the Wells Gallery, Virginia Beach in
1986. Six more were to follow. She continues to exhibit in juried exhibitions
throughout the Hampton Roads area. Two exhibitions in which she is particularly
proud to have been included in are: “The Female Experience in Art”, a
two year traveling show throughout Virginia. And “The Door to Good: A
Fairy Tale”, an original story written and created by Matthew Bernier,
puppeteer and Jean Peacock, oil painter. The show consisted of 42 very
large paintings and the puppets of Matthew Bernier. An ambitious project
- voted one of the ten best exhibitions of 1998 in Hampton Roads by The
Virginian-Pilot. |
